| The tourism has enjoyed rapid growth for most of the past two decades. The number of tourists who visited Turkey increased to 14 million from a mere 1.6 million during 1983-93, while the direct tourism revenues increased to $9.7 billion from $411 million during the same period. The sector reached new heights during the last few years. Turkish tourism revenues in 2005 realized as about $18.2 billion, an increase of 118% over the past three years. It ranks among the world’s most visited countries, with a record breaking 21.1 million in 2005 (20.4% growth) and 17.5 million in 2004 (24.9% growth). In 2005, the growth ratio of Israel and Croatia in terms of arrivals was 7%, and in Spain 6%. According to the Turkish Statistics Institute (TUIK) the number of tourists that visited Turkey in 2006 was 19.8 millions a decrease of 6.2% compared to 2005. |
